Energy Efficiency
69, Blythe Vale has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of D.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 17 Feb 2020.
The property is conn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using a boiler and radiators (mains gas).
Sold Prices
The most recent sale of 69, Blythe Vale completed on 16th March 2021 at £697,500 and was recorded by HM Land Registry as a freehold house.
Since 1995 the property has sold twice.
Values of comparable properties have dropped by 2.3% over the period since March 2021.
